“Knife in the Water” is a 1962 Polish drama film co-written and directed by Roman Polański, which was nominated for Academy Award for Best Foreign Language Film. It is Polanski's first feature film, featuring three characters in a story of rivalry and sexual tension.
Jeff Wolf, ACE, worked with director Ted Demme on “The Ref,” “Beautiful Girls,” “Monument Avenue” and “Life.” He also edited the award-winning film “Holes,” “Penn & Teller get Killed” and “Billy Madison.” He also worked on “The Longshots” starring Ice-Cube, and directed his first film, the documentary, “James Castle, Portait of an Artist.”
ACE, American Cinema Editors (http://americancinemaeditors.org/)
ACE is an honorary society of motion picture editors founded in 1950. Film editors are voted into membership on the basis of their professional achievements, their dedication to the education of others and their commitment to the craft of editing.
